‘No-talent d–k’ defaces latest Banksy work


New Yorkers kept up a rabid Banksy Watch as the elusive artist, who is on a month-long “residency” in the city, continues to decorate the city with his work.


In Queens last night, annoyed Banksy fans watched and shot video as Banksy’s latest stencil — of a man scrubbing away the words “what we do in life echoes in eternity,” on a Woodside wall – was defaced.


As a man tagged the wall with the words “Problem Child NYC,” witnesses told the man he was painting over “thousands of dollars” worth of work. One furious female called the hooded graffiti vandal an “asshole” and “no-talent d*ck” as he left the site, which he claimed was “his” area.


“Just witnessed the Banksy mural in Queens being defaced. My heart is broken,” tweeted fan Kevin Mazeski.


Mazeski also claimed the notoriously camera-shy Banksy, who has never been positively identified publicly, watched the vandalism.


“Also, I definitely met Banksy, he was there during the defacing, laughed and left like any true gentleman would,” Mazeski tweeted.


He later told Gawker, “He was a middle aged man, he laughed and said it was only a matter of time. Explaining how this was the process and expected. Once the man was finished painting over the mural, the alleged Banksy shook my hand and left, hopefully to stir up something else…”


Mazeski said the man he saw was more than six feet tall, with short, messy salt and pepper hair and light eyes. He was wearing a black leather jacket.


“He told us he was a journalist, but gave another guy a card which said he was a real estate agent,” he said, adding that the mystery man whipped out a digital camera and started to show photos – but quickly closed a digital folder entitled “paintings.”


“He showed me a pic of two men walking down the street saying one guy was Banksy while the other was his helper, oddly enough looking exactly like him.”
